or it's mainly a highway driver for long trips. and it ain't so much an indicator of mileage but rather a potential indicator of whether it was driven mostly in town or on the interstate. the lower the average speed = more chance of a lot of stop & go, idling, and cold cycle driving (not driving long enough to get all the fluids up to temp).

it's a known issue that the hobbs meter can randomly reset, though, due to battery problems.
